Indications for vehicles with LongLife service
Technical progress has made it possible to considerably reduce servicing
requirements. With the LongLife System, SEAT ensures that your vehicle only
has an interval service when it is necessary. The length of the service intervals
(max. two years) is determined by factors such as conditions under which the
vehicle is used and personal driving style.
The service pre-warning will first appear 20 days before the date on which the
service is due. The distance travelled is rounded off to the nearest 100 km
and the time to full days. The current service message can only be consulted
500 km after the last service. Until that time, only dashes are displayed.
Note
•If you reset the display manually, the next service interval will be indi-
cated after 15,000 km or one year and will not be calculated individually.•Do not reset the display between service intervals as the display will
otherwise be incorrect.•In LongLife Service vehicles, if the battery is disconnected for a long
period, the days remaining until the next service cannot be calculated. There-
fore, the service message displays on the instrument panel may be incorrect.
Take into account the maximum authorised service intervals.

Switching off the wipers
– Move the lever to position .
Interval wipe
– Move the lever up to position .
– Move the control to the left or right to set the length of the intervals. Control to the left: long intervals; control to the right:
short intervals. Four wiper interval stages can be set using switch .
Slow wipe
– Move the lever up to position .
Continuous wipe
– Move the lever up to position .
Short wipe
– Move the lever down to position to give the windscreen a short wipe. The wiper will start to move faster if you keep the
lever pressed down for longer than two seconds.
Wash and wipe automatic system
W
– Pull the lever towards the steering wheel - Position . The wash function will start immediately and the wipers will start with a
slight delay. The wash and wipe r systems will function at the
same time at speeds of over 120 km/h.
– Release the lever. The wipers wi ll keep running for approximately
four seconds.
Heated windscreen in the wiper blade area*
In some countries and with some versions, there is the possibility of heating
the windscreen in the area of the windscreen wiper blades in order to aid de-
icing in the zone. The function is switched on by pressing the heated rear
window key
=.
WARNING
•Worn and dirty wiper blades reduce visibility and safety levels while
driving.•In cold conditions, you should not use the wash / wipe system unless
you have warmed the windscreen with the heating and ventilation system.
The washer fluid could otherwise freeze on the windscreen and obscure
your view of the road.•Always note the corresponding warnings on ⇒page 231.Caution
In icy conditions, always check that the wiper blades are not frozen to the
glass before using the wipers for the first time. If you switch on the wipers
when the wiper blades are frozen to the windscreen, you could damage both
the wiper blades and the wiper motor.
Note
•The windscreen wipers will only work when the ignition is switched on.•In certain versions of vehicles with alarms, the windscreen wiper will only
work when the ignition is on and the bonnet closed.•When in use, the wipers do not go as far as the rest position. When the
lever is moved to the 0 position, they move to the rest position.•The next speed down will automatically be selected if wiper speed
⇒ page 127, fig. 81 or is selected when the vehicle stops. The set speed
will be resumed when the vehicle starts again

Rear shelfRemoving the shelf
– Unhook the loops ⇒fig. 105 from housings
– Extract the cover from its slot, in its rest position and pull outwards.
WARNING
Do not place heavy or hard objects on the rear shelf, because they will
endanger the vehicle occupants in case of sudden braking.
Caution
•Before closing the tailgate, ensure that the rear shelf is correctly fitted.•An overloaded boot could mean that the rear shelf is not correctly seated
and it may be bent or damaged.
•If the luggage compartment is overloaded, remove the tray.Note
•Ensure that, when placing items of clothing on the luggage compartment
cover, rear visibility is not reduced.Roof rack*Please observe the following points if you intend to carry loads on the roof:•For safety reasons, only luggage racks and accessories approved by SEAT
should be used.•It is imperative to precisely follow the fitting instructions included for the
rack, taking special care when fitting the front bar in the holes designed for
this and the rear bar between the marks on the upper part of the rear door
frame while respecting the correct direction of travel indicated in the installa-
tion manual. Not following these instructions may damage the bodywork.•Pay special attention to the tightening torque of the attachment bolts and
check them following a short journey. If necessary, retighten the bolts and
check them at regular intervals.•Distribute the load evenly. A maximum load of 40 kg only is permitted for
each roof rack system support bar, the load must be distributed evenly along
the entire length. However, the maximum load permitted for the entire roof
(including the support system) of 75 kg must not be exceeded nor should the
total weight of the vehicle be exceeded. See the Technical Data section.•When transporting heavy or large objects on the roof, any change in the
normal vehicle behaviour due to a change in the centre of gravity or an
increased wind resistance must be taken into account. For this reason, a suit-
able speed and driving style must be used.•For those vehicles fitted with a sunroof*, ensure that it does not interfere
with the load on the roof rack system when opened.

When the TCS is off, the warning lamp is lit. The TCS should normally
be left on. Only in exceptional circumstances, when the slipping of the wheels
is required, should it be disconnected, for example
•With compact temporary spare wheel.•When using the snow chains.•When driving in deep snow or on soft terrain.•When the vehicle is bogged-down, to free it by rocking.
The TCS should be switched on again as soon as possible.WARNING
•It must be remembered that TCS cannot defy the laws of physics. This
should be kept in mind, particularly on slippery and wet roads and when
towing a trailer.•Always adapt your driving style to suit the condition of the roads and
the traffic situation. Do not let the extra safety afforded by TCS tempt you
into taking any risks when driving, this can cause accidents.Caution
•In order to ensure that TCS function correctly, all four wheels must be
fitted with the same tyres. Any differences in the rolling radius of the tyres can
cause the system to reduce engine power when this is not desired.•Modifications to the vehicle (e.g. to the engine, the brake system, running
gear or any components affecting the wheels and tyres) could affect the effi-
ciency of the ABS and TCS.
XDS*
Driveshaft differentialWhen taking a bend, the driveshaft differential mechanism allows the outer
wheel to turn at a higher speed than the inner wheel. In this way, the wheel
that is turning faster (outer wheel) receives less drive torque than the inner
wheel. This may mean that in certain situations the torque delivered to the
inner wheel is too high, causing the wheels to spin. On the other hand, the
outer wheel is receiving a lower drive torque than it could transmit. This
causes an overall loss of lateral grip on the front axle, resulting in understeer
or “lengthening” of the trajectory.
By using the ESP sensors and signals, the XDS system is able to detect and
correct this effect.
Through the ESP, the XDS brakes the inner wheel, thereby counteracting the
excess drive torque in this wheel. This means that the driver’s desired trajec-
tory is much more precise,
The XDS system operates in combination with the ESP and is always active,
even when the traction control, TCS, is disconnected.Electronic Stability Programme (ESP)*General notes
The Electronic Stability Programme increases the vehicle’s
stability on the road.The Electronic Stability Programme helps reduce the danger of skidding.
The Electronic Stability Programme (ESP) consists of ABS, EDL, TCS and
Steering manoeuvre recommendations.

Wheel bolts
Wheel bolts must be tightened to the correct torque.The design of wheel bolts is matched to the rims. If different wheel rims are
fitted, the correct wheel bolts with the right length and correctly shaped bolt
heads must be used. This ensures that wheels are fitted securely and that the
brake system functions correctly.
In certain circumstances, you should not use wheel bolts from a different
vehicle, even if it is the same model ⇒page 212.
After the wheels have been changed, the tightening torque of the wheel bolts
s ho uld b e ch ecke d as so on as possi ble wi th a to rq ue wre nch. ⇒ The tight-
ening torque for steel and alloy wheels is 120 Nm.
WARNING
If the wheel bolts are not tightened correctly, the wheel could become
loose while driving. Risk of accident.•The wheel bolts must be clean and turn easily. Never apply grease or oil
to them.•Use only wheel bolts which belong to the wheel.•If the torque of the wheel bolts is too low, they could loosen whilst the
vehicle is in motion. Risk of accident! If the tightening torque is too high,
the wheel bolts and threads can be damaged.Caution
The prescribed tightening torque for wheel bolts for steel and alloy wheels is
120 Nm.
Winter tyres
Winter tyres will improve the vehicles handling on snow and
ice.In winter conditions winter tyres will considerably improve the vehicle’s
handling. The design of summer tyre s (width, rubber compound, tread
pattern) gives less grip on ice and snow.
Winter tyres must be inflated to a pressure 0.2 bar higher than the pressures
specified for summer tyres (see sticker on tank flap).
Winter tyres must be fitted on all four wheels.
Information on permitted winter tyre sizes can be found in the vehicle’s regis-
tration documents. Use only radial winter tyres. All tyre sizes listed in the
vehicle documentation also apply to winter tyres.
Winter tyres lose their effectiveness when the tread is worn down to a depth
of 4 mm.
The speed rating code ⇒page 242, “New tyres and wheels” determines the
following speed limits for winter tyres: ⇒
Q max. 160 km/h
S max. 180 km/h
T max. 190 km/h
H max. 210 km/h
In some countries, vehicles which can exceed the speed rating of the fitted
tyre must have an appropriate sticker in the driver’s field of view. These
stickers are available from your Authorised Service Centre. The legal require-
ments of each country must be followed.
Do not have winter tyres fitted for unnecessarily long periods. Vehicles with
summer tyres handle better when the roads are free of snow and ice.
If you have a flat tyre, please refer to the notes on the spare wheel
⇒ page 242, “New tyres and wheels”.
